Update to r42991:

Initial header tightening in prep for reviewing this chapter. Many more patches to come.
This commit is contained in:
Bjoern Heidotting 2016-04-17 11:42:36 +00:00
parent 51c9b71aad
commit 68cabf73d6
Notes: svn2git 2020-12-08 03:00:23 +00:00
svn path=/head/; revision=48659

View file

@ -5,19 +5,21 @@
$FreeBSD$
$FreeBSDde: de-docproj/books/handbook/ppp-and-slip/chapter.xml,v 1.94 2012/02/16 20:12:54 bcr Exp $
basiert auf: r42990
basiert auf: r42991
-->
<chapter xmlns="http://docbook.org/ns/docbook" xmlns:xlink="http://www.w3.org/1999/xlink" version="5.0" xml:id="ppp-and-slip">
<info><title>PPP</title>
<!--
<info>
<authorgroup>
<author><personname><firstname>Jim</firstname><surname>Mock</surname></personname><contrib>Restrukturiert, neu organisiert und aktualisiert von </contrib></author>
<author><personname><firstname>Jim</firstname><surname>Mock</surname></personname><contrib>Restrukturiert, neu organisiert und aktualisiert im Mäarz 2000 von </contrib></author>
</authorgroup>
<authorgroup>
<author><personname><firstname>Thomas</firstname><surname>Schwarzkopf</surname></personname><contrib>Übersetzt von </contrib></author>
</authorgroup>
</info>
-->
<title>PPP</title>
<sect1 xml:id="ppp-and-slip-synopsis">
<title>Übersicht</title>
@ -47,15 +49,15 @@
</listitem>
</itemizedlist>
<indexterm xml:id="ppp-ppp-user">
<indexterm>
<primary>PPP</primary>
<secondary>User-PPP</secondary>
</indexterm>
<indexterm xml:id="ppp-ppp-kernel">
<indexterm>
<primary>PPP</primary>
<secondary>Kernel-PPP</secondary>
</indexterm>
<indexterm xml:id="ppp-ppp-ethernet">
<indexterm>
<primary>PPP</primary>
<secondary>over Ethernet</secondary>
</indexterm>
@ -75,7 +77,8 @@
</sect1>
<sect1 xml:id="userppp">
<info><title>User-PPP</title>
<!--
<info>
<authorgroup>
<author><personname><firstname>Tom</firstname><surname>Rhodes</surname></personname><contrib>Aktualisiert und erweitert von </contrib></author>
</authorgroup>
@ -88,12 +91,9 @@
<author><personname><firstname>Peter</firstname><surname>Childs</surname></personname></author>
</authorgroup>
</info>
-->
<sect2>
<title>User-PPP</title>
<sect3>
<title>Voraussetzungen</title>
<title>PPP konfigurieren</title>
<para>Dieses Dokument geht davon aus, dass Sie Folgendes zur
Verfügung haben:</para>
@ -179,16 +179,6 @@
übernommen werden. Richtiges Einrücken, durch
Tabulatoren und Leerzeichen, ist ebenfalls wichtig.</para>
</note>
</sect3>
<sect3>
<title>Automatische Konfiguration von
<application>PPP</application></title>
<indexterm>
<primary>PPP</primary>
<secondary>Konfiguration</secondary>
</indexterm>
<para><command>ppp</command> verwendet die
Konfigurationsdateien in <filename>/etc/ppp</filename>.
@ -204,8 +194,9 @@
(Ihre IP-Adresse ändert sich bei jeder Verbindung
mit dem ISP) zugewiesen hat.</para>
<sect4 xml:id="userppp-staticIP">
<title>PPP und statische IP-Adressen</title>
<sect2 xml:id="userppp-staticIP">
<title>PPP mit statischen IP-Adressen</title>
<indexterm>
<primary>PPP</primary>
<secondary>mit fester IP-Adresse</secondary>
@ -511,10 +502,11 @@ protocol: ppp</screen>
<para>Beispiele für Konfigurationsdateien finden Sie
im Verzeichnis <filename>/usr/share/examples/ppp/</filename>.</para>
</sect4>
</sect2>
<sect2 xml:id="userppp-dynamicIP">
<title>PPP mit dynamischen IP-Adressen</title>
<sect4 xml:id="userppp-dynamicIP">
<title>PPP und dynamische IP-Adressen</title>
<indexterm>
<primary>PPP</primary>
<secondary>mit dynamischen IP-Adressen</secondary>
@ -611,9 +603,9 @@ protocol: ppp</screen>
und <filename>/usr/share/examples/ppp/ppp.linkup.sample</filename>
bieten detaillierte Beispiele für <literal>pmdemand</literal>
Einträge.</para>
</sect4>
</sect2>
<sect4>
<sect2>
<title>Annahme eingehender Anrufe</title>
<indexterm>
<primary>PPP</primary>
@ -632,9 +624,9 @@ protocol: ppp</screen>
Folgendes enthalten:</para>
<programlisting>gateway_enable="YES"</programlisting>
</sect4>
</sect2>
<sect4>
<sect2>
<title>Welches getty?</title>
<para>Der Abschnitt <link linkend="dialup">Einwählverbindungen</link>
@ -661,9 +653,9 @@ protocol: ppp</screen>
<para>Der Abschnitt <link linkend="userppp-mgetty">Mgetty und
AutoPPP</link> bietet weitere Informationen zu
<command>mgetty</command>.</para>
</sect4>
</sect2>
<sect4>
<sect2>
<title><application>PPP</application> und Rechte</title>
<para>Der Befehl <command>ppp</command> muss normalerweise als
@ -686,10 +678,11 @@ protocol: ppp</screen>
<para>Wenn dieser Befehl im <literal>default</literal>
Abschnitt verwendet wird, erhalten die angegebenen Benutzer
vollständigen Zugriff.</para>
</sect4>
</sect2>
<sect4>
<sect2>
<title>PPP-Shells für dynamische IP-Adressen</title>
<indexterm><primary>PPP Shells</primary></indexterm>
<para>Erzeugen Sie eine Datei mit dem Namen
@ -738,9 +731,9 @@ exec /usr/sbin/ppp -direct $IDENT</programlisting>
<para>Dies verhindert, dass <filename>/etc/motd</filename>
angezeigt wird.</para>
</sect4>
</sect2>
<sect4>
<sect2>
<title>PPP-Shells für statische IP-Adressen</title>
<indexterm><primary>PPP Shells</primary></indexterm>
@ -762,9 +755,9 @@ exec /usr/sbin/ppp -direct $IDENT</programlisting>
oben erzeugten symbolischen Link als Shell haben
(<systemitem class="username">mary</systemitem>'s Shell
sollte also <filename>/etc/ppp/ppp-mary</filename> sein).</para>
</sect4>
</sect2>
<sect4>
<sect2>
<title>Einrichten von <filename>ppp.conf</filename> für
dynamische IP-Adressen</title>
@ -795,9 +788,9 @@ ttyu1:
Jede Verbindung sollte eine eigene IP-Adresse aus dem Pool
der Adressen bekommen, die sie für diese Benutzergruppe
reserviert haben.</para>
</sect4>
</sect2>
<sect4>
<sect2>
<title>Einrichten von <filename>ppp.conf</filename> für
statische IP-Adressen</title>
@ -832,9 +825,9 @@ sam:
mary:
add 203.14.103.0 netmask 255.255.255.0 HISADDR</programlisting>
</sect4>
</sect2>
<sect4 xml:id="userppp-mgetty">
<sect2 xml:id="userppp-mgetty">
<title><command>mgetty</command> und AutoPPP</title>
<indexterm>
<primary><command>mgetty</command></primary>
@ -899,9 +892,9 @@ exec /usr/sbin/ppp -direct pap$IDENT</programlisting>
<filename>/etc/ppp/ppp.secret</filename> angeben. In
<filename>/usr/share/examples/ppp/ppp.secret.sample</filename>
finden Sie hierfür Beispiele.</para>
</sect4>
</sect2>
<sect4>
<sect2>
<title>MS-Erweiterungen</title>
<indexterm><primary>DNS</primary></indexterm>
<indexterm><primary>NetBIOS</primary></indexterm>
@ -935,9 +928,9 @@ set nbns 203.14.100.5</programlisting>
<para>In Version 2 und höher verwendet PPP die Werte, die
in <filename>/etc/resolv.conf</filename> zu finden sind, wenn
die Zeile <literal>set dns</literal> weggelassen wird.</para>
</sect4>
</sect2>
<sect4 xml:id="userppp-PAPnCHAP">
<sect2 xml:id="userppp-PAPnCHAP">
<title>Authentifizierung durch PAP und CHAP</title>
<indexterm><primary>PAP</primary></indexterm>
<indexterm><primary>CHAP</primary></indexterm>
@ -1006,9 +999,9 @@ set nbns 203.14.100.5</programlisting>
</listitem>
</varlistentry>
</variablelist>
</sect4>
</sect2>
<sect4>
<sect2>
<title>Veränderung Ihrer <command>ppp</command>
Konfiguration im laufenden Betrieb</title>
@ -1029,10 +1022,9 @@ set nbns 203.14.100.5</programlisting>
<para>Wenn ein Socket eingerichtet ist, kann das Programm
&man.pppctl.8; in Skripten verwendet werden, mit denen in das
laufende Programm eingegriffen wird.</para>
</sect4>
</sect3>
</sect2>
<sect3 xml:id="userppp-nat">
<sect2 xml:id="userppp-nat">
<title>Interne NAT von PPP benutzen</title>
<indexterm>
<primary>PPP</primary>
@ -1062,9 +1054,9 @@ nat port tcp 10.0.0.2:http http</programlisting>
trauen, benutzen Sie die folgende Zeile:</para>
<programlisting>nat deny_incoming yes</programlisting>
</sect3>
</sect2>
<sect3 xml:id="userppp-final">
<sect2 xml:id="userppp-final">
<title>Abschließende Systemkonfiguration</title>
<indexterm>
<primary>PPP</primary>
@ -1175,10 +1167,10 @@ ifconfig_tun0=</programlisting>
Netzwerk heraus, automatisch eine Verbindung herstellen
zu lassen (vorausgesetzt Sie haben kein
<filename>start_if.tun0</filename> Skript erstellt).</para>
</sect3>
</sect2>
<sect3>
<sect2>
<title>Zusammenfassung</title>
<para>Die folgenden Schritte sind nötig, wenn ppp zum ersten Mal
@ -1266,18 +1258,18 @@ ifconfig_tun0=</programlisting>
<filename>/etc/rc.conf</filename>.</para>
</step>
</procedure>
</sect3>
</sect2>
</sect1>
<sect1 xml:id="ppp-troubleshoot">
<info><title>Probleme bei <acronym>PPP</acronym>-Verbindungen</title>
<!--
<info>
<authorgroup>
<author><personname><firstname>Tom</firstname><surname>Rhodes</surname></personname><contrib>Beigetragen von </contrib></author>
</authorgroup>
</info>
-->
<title>Probleme bei <acronym>PPP</acronym>-Verbindungen</title>
<indexterm>
<primary>PPP</primary>
@ -1452,9 +1444,10 @@ OK
dass wir eine Verbindung zum <acronym>ISP</acronym> haben und
kleine <literal>p</literal>s zeigen an, dass
wir aus irgendeinem Grund die Verbindung verloren haben.
<command>ppp</command> hat nur diese beiden Zustände.</para>
<command>ppp</command> hat nur diese beiden Zustände.</para>
</sect2>
<sect3>
<sect2>
<title>Fehlersuche</title>
<para>Wenn sie einen Direktanschluss haben und keine Verbindung
@ -1548,44 +1541,28 @@ nameserver <replaceable>y.y.y.y</replaceable></programlisting>
<para>In den meisten Fällen existiert diese
Funktionalität bereits.</para>
</sect3>
</sect2>
</sect1>
<sect1 xml:id="pppoe">
<info><title>PPP over Ethernet (PPPoE)</title>
<!--
<info>
<authorgroup>
<author><personname><firstname>Jim</firstname><surname>Mock</surname></personname><contrib>Beigetragen (durch http://node.to/freebsd/how-tos/how-to-freebsd-pppoe.html) von </contrib></author>
</authorgroup>
</info>
-->
<title>PPP over Ethernet (PPPoE)</title>
<indexterm>
<primary>PPP</primary>
<secondary>over Ethernet</secondary>
</indexterm>
<indexterm>
<primary>PPPoE</primary>
<see>PPP, over Ethernet</see>
</indexterm>
<para>Dieser Abschnitt beschreibt, wie Sie PPP over Ethernet
(<acronym>PPPoE</acronym>) einrichten.</para>
<sect2>
<title>Konfiguration des Kernels</title>
<para>Eine besondere Kernelkonfiguration ist für PPPoE nicht
mehr erforderlich. Sofern die notwendige NetGraph-Unterstützung
nicht in den Kernel eingebaut wurde, wird diese von
<application>ppp</application> dynamisch geladen.</para>
</sect2>
<sect2>
<title>Einrichtung von <filename>ppp.conf</filename></title>
<para>Dies hier ist ein Beispiel einer funktionierenden
<para>Dies ist ein Beispiel einer funktionierenden
<filename>ppp.conf</filename>:</para>
<programlisting>default:
@ -1600,21 +1577,14 @@ name_of_service_provider:
set login
add default HISADDR</programlisting>
</sect2>
<sect2>
<title><application>ppp</application> ausführen</title>
<para>Als <systemitem class="username">root</systemitem>, geben Sie ein:</para>
<screen>&prompt.root; <userinput>ppp -ddial name_of_service_provider</userinput></screen>
</sect2>
<sect2>
<!--
<title><application>ppp</application> beim Systemstart
ausführen</title>
-->
<para>Fügen Sie Folgendes in Ihre Datei
<filename>/etc/rc.conf</filename> ein:</para>
@ -1622,7 +1592,6 @@ name_of_service_provider:
ppp_mode="ddial"
ppp_nat="YES" # if you want to enable nat for your local network, otherwise NO
ppp_profile="name_of_service_provider"</programlisting>
</sect2>
<sect2>
<title>Verwendung einer PPPoE-Dienstbezeichnung (service tag)</title>
@ -1666,14 +1635,10 @@ ppp_profile="name_of_service_provider"</programlisting>
<para>Denken sie auch daran, <replaceable>ISP</replaceable>
durch das Profil, das Sie oben gefunden haben zu ersetzen.</para>
<para>Weitere Informationen bieten:</para>
<itemizedlist>
<listitem>
<para><link xlink:href="http://renaud.waldura.com/doc/freebsd/pppoe/">Cheaper Broadband with FreeBSD on
DSL</link> von Renaud Waldura.</para>
</listitem>
</itemizedlist>
<para>Weitere Informationen finden Sie unter <link
xlink:href="http://renaud.waldura.com/doc/freebsd/pppoe/">
Cheaper Broadband with FreeBSD on DSL</link> von Renaud
Waldura.</para>
</sect2>
<sect2 xml:id="ppp-3com">
@ -1708,7 +1673,6 @@ ppp_profile="name_of_service_provider"</programlisting>
PPPoE-Client oder Server und einem &tm.3com;
<trademark class="registered">HomeConnect</trademark> ADSL Modem
zu kommunizieren.</para>
</sect2>
</sect1>